Delve
An honest APFS-aware treemap plus sunburst with collector cleanup.
+ Delve: Güçlü yanlar
- Both treemap and sunburst views with APFS-aware measurement
- Collector tray stages deletions before they happen
- Honest marketing about what can and can't be reclaimed
- Delve: Zayıf yanlar
- Newer entrant — fewer reviews and community resources
- macOS only, no Windows or mobile companion
- Smaller feature surface than all-in-one suites

SquirrelDisk
The easiest open-source sunburst for hunting huge files.
+ SquirrelDisk: Güçlü yanlar
- Free and open source on every desktop OS
- Genuinely easy sunburst experience
- No account, no telemetry, no upsell
- SquirrelDisk: Zayıf yanlar
- Java-based UI rather than native Mac controls
- No collector tray or staged-removal workflow
- Solo-maintainer pace on features and fixes
